Village life and engagement

A flashback shows Lathika in a loving village life with her widowed mother, her cousin Sreekumar, his parents, their grandmother, and their extended family. She is in love with Sreekumar, and they are engaged to be married. The memory hints at a happiness that will be disrupted by later events.

Sreekumar leaves for the Gulf and awaiting marriage

Sreekumar returns to the village briefly, then leaves for the Gulf. Lathika continues to wait for his return, and their engagement remains in limbo. This separation sets the stage for the crises to come.

Rape on a rainy day

On a fateful rainy day, Arjunan, a close friend's brother, drives Lathika home in his car. He cannot control his feelings and rapes her. The assault results in her pregnancy and alters the course of her life.

Pregnancy and mother's death

Lathika becomes pregnant as a result of the assault. She moves to a big city to give birth, and her mother dies from the shock of the revelation. The trauma reverberates through her life.

Present life: single mother and boss

In the present, Lathika is a working single mother. Arjunan has become her boss, and she shares a hostel with her best friend. She piece by piece rebuilds her life in the city.

Son's fever and hospital admission

Lathika's son contracts a fever and is hospitalized. Arjunan moves him from the common ward to a private room, making the hospital space more intimate and tense. This act intensifies the complicated relationship dynamics around them.

Arjunan's mother arrives to help

Arjunan's mother arrives to take care of the child, adding another layer of family involvement. Her presence softens some tensions while complicating others. Lathika navigates a precarious balance of gratitude and unease.

Sreekumar discovers tribulations and confronts Arjunan

Sreekumar returns from the Gulf and learns of Lathika's troubles. In anger, he beats up Arjunan, exposing the raw tensions from their past. The confrontation underscores the consequences of past choices on the present.

Apology and wedding invitation

Sreekumar apologizes to Lathika for his previous rage and asks her to attend his own wedding. The gesture signals a possible path toward reconciliation and resolution of strained relationships. Lathika must decide how to move forward.

Return to hometown and family reunion

Lathika returns to her hometown and reunites with her aunt and grandmother. The familiar family support provides solace as she faces the lingering consequences of her past. The return marks a shift toward healing through familial bonds.

Arjunan visits and forms a new family life

Arjunan visits Lathika in her hometown, and together they begin to envision life as a family with her son. They confront their history and consider a future built on reconciliation. The visit ignites a redefined relationship dynamic.

Resolution: a blended family

The story culminates with Lathika, Arjunan, and her son living together as a family. They choose to move forward despite their trauma and past conflicts. The ending emphasizes resilience and the possibility of healing through commitment and unity.

Lathika (Suhasini Maniratnam)

A working single mother who endures rape, pregnancy, and social stigma, Lathika struggles to secure stability for her son while balancing love, work, and family expectations. Her journey swings between the warmth of village life and the pressures of the city, testing her resolve and dignity.

Arjunan (Mammootty)

Arjunan is a close family friend’s brother who rapes Lathika, later becomes her boss, and eventually seeks forgiveness. His arc explores guilt, power, and the possibility of redemption within a fragile, evolving relationship.

Sreekumar (Nahas Shah)

Lathika’s cousin who goes to the Gulf, returns with anger about her past, and physically assaults Arjunan. He later seeks reconciliation, illustrating the complexity of masculine pride and the possibility of making amends.

Time period

The narrative moves between a past filled with village life and a present that unfolds in urban and professional settings. Flashbacks reveal Lathika's early life with her family, while the present shows her balancing work, motherhood, and complex relationships. The time frame spans years rather than a single moment, illustrating how events accumulate to reshape the family.

Location

Kerala, India, Gulf region

The story roots itself in a rural Kerala village, where family ties and traditional norms govern daily life. It also traverses to a large Indian city where Lathika seeks work and care for her child, reflecting urban hardships and outsider challenges. The Gulf region is referenced as a place of work for relatives, signaling emigration and the economic motivations shaping the characters.

Resilience

Lathika endures trauma, stigma, and personal loss, yet summons strength to rebuild her life for her son while balancing love, work, and family expectations. The film tracks her perseverance through social pressure, economic hardship, and emotional turmoil. Her evolution from victim to a deciding figure in her own family arc underscores the power of resilience.

Family & Reconciliation

Family ties drive the narrative as relatives appear in flashbacks and the present, offering support, conflict, and a path toward forgiveness. Old wounds surface when Sreekumar returns and confronts Lathika's past, leading to a fragile but hopeful reconciliation. The story culminates with the sense of a makeshift family formed through shared trials.

Social Stigma

Lathika's unwed pregnancy and the coercive act she endures expose the harsh judgments of society. The film portrays how stigma affects choices around marriage, work, and motherhood, forcing the characters to navigate judgment and secrecy. The resolution suggests a shift toward empathy and understanding, rather than rigid conformity.
